Message-ID: <1991Mar11.225711.10165@en.ecn.purdue.edu> Date: 11 Mar 91 22:57:11 GMT References: <39015@netnews.upenn.edu> Sender: jbs@ecn.purdue.edu Distribution: usa Organization: Purdue University Engineering Computer Network Lines: 18 Well, I use the "Feature Connector" on my Paradise VGA Card to allow the VGA screen to pass thru my Targa+64 Graphics Board. With this configuration, it is possible to run regular VGA, and Hi-Res 24 Bit RGB Targa+ Applications on the same monitor with out switching any cables.
